Luxury Today Is Defined by Personality, Not Scale

Modern travelers are no longer impressed by size or prestige. They’re looking for places that feel personal, unique, and deeply human.


Boutique hotels in Tuscany offer exactly that:

  • Character-rich buildings, often centuries old

  • Spaces designed with intention and artistic vision

  • Hosts who know your name, and care about your stay


The experience is tailored, thoughtful, and warm. There’s no scripted welcome or sterile lobby, just a sense that someone has carefully created this space for you.


The Modern Traveler Wants Authenticity Over Formality

Today’s luxury is about feeling connected to the land, the food, and the people. Travelers no longer want to feel like outsiders watching a culture through a window. They want to be part of it.


Staying in a boutique hotel in Tuscany often means:

  • Sleeping in a restored farmhouse with real history

  • Tasting olive oil produced a few fields away

  • Talking with locals over homemade wine at sunset


These are not staged experiences. They are real moments, rooted in place, offered with pride. And that’s the true luxury.
